Overnight rate held unchanged after February's surprise hike

The Mexican central bank hiked rates 50 bps in a surprise move in February as they fought inflation and MXN weakness.

At the moment, they have a neutral take. They say the balances of risks to growth and inflation are unchanged compared to the prior statement.

  • Fixed investment was weak in Q1
  • Demand unfavorable in Q1
  • More MXN depreciation in CPI risk
